Posted on Mar 23, 2026|Bed In Female Triple Room
GeiorgiestravelsThe location is convenient. I arrived by bicycle and was able to secure my bicycle the the racks in the square in front of the hotel. It is a 10-15 walk to central station, cube house, Oude Haven and other tourist sites. There is shopping precinct and major supermarket 10 min walk away. I went to a concert at de Doelen which was next to central station so easy to get to. I recommend doing to 15 min walk to the waterfront and getting the water taxi from Erasmusbrug as a cheap way to do a river cruise … the water taxi even goes all the way to Kinderdjik , the famous windmill area.
I stayed in the triple female only room. The was one other roommate with whom I had no problems. The room felt spacious. Each bed had its own light and charging point. There were no curtains though the board with the lamp and charging point acted as a privacy shield. Bedding is laid out on the bed and you make the bed yourself. Comfy bed. There were several showers and toilets located in the corridor as well as separate sinks. The shower had hot water …. Is the type you press the button to 30 seconds of water then press again which helps conserve water. Bring your own towel or hire one.
Rooms have keycard access. You need your own padlock for the locker in the room. The locker will not fit a big suitcase though my carryon sized luggage fitted ok. I was on the top floor in an annex type area where it was very quiet. I had no issues with cleanliness though I did notice an empty drinks container in the toilet for a couple of days.
There is a small area near reception with seating and small tables where it is possible to sit and eat your own food. There is a small kitchenette area with one fridge, kettle, microwave ,air fryer and a hot plate. Using the hotplate for foods such as pasta, rice, boiling eggs is permitted but not frying nor cooking smelly foods. It is very helpful to be able to use these resources for quick food prep, though keep in mind that you may need to wait at meal times and utensils are limited. There appeared to be some people living there who had their own cooking utensils.
Like many places in the Netherlands there is a steep staircase to get in, so even though there is a lift to get to the different floors, the first staircase will be a hurdle for those with a large suitcase.
Reception staff were friendly and helpful. I would stay again.
